The Importance of Early Detection
Many serious health conditions, including cardiovascular disease, diabetes, and metabolic disorders, develop silently over time. Symptoms often do not present themselves until significant damage has occurred. With advancements in medical science, early detection has become a crucial element of modern healthcare. Tools like biomarker analysis, genetic testing, and metabolic assessments provide valuable insights that help individuals make informed health decisions before they experience symptoms.
Advanced screening methods empower individuals to understand their unique health risks. These assessments go beyond standard annual check-ups, offering deeper insights into metabolic efficiency, cardiovascular function, and inflammation levels. The result is a clearer picture of overall health and a tailored approach to maintaining wellness.

The Role of Lifestyle and Preventive Care
Lifestyle choices significantly impact long-term health outcomes. Diet, physical activity, sleep patterns, and stress management all play essential roles in determining overall wellness. Integrating preventive healthcare strategies into daily life fosters resilience against chronic disease and improves quality of life.
Many chronic conditions, including hypertension, Type 2 diabetes, and heart disease, are closely linked to lifestyle factors. Addressing these risks through targeted interventions allows individuals to mitigate potential health challenges before they escalate. Preventive health measures are not just about detecting disease; they are about actively building a strong foundation for lifelong well-being.
